Ingredients

  • 2 cups cooked chicken, shredded
  • 1/2 cup sun-dried tomatoes, chopped
  • 1 cup mixed crunchy veggies (like bell peppers, celery, and cucumbers), diced
  • 1/2 cup mayonnaise
  • 1/4 cup Greek yogurt
  • 2 tablespoons fresh basil, chopped
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Bread or crackers for serving

Step by Step Instructions

  1. In a large bowl, combine the shredded chicken, sun-dried tomatoes, and crunchy veggies.
  2. In a separate bowl, mix together the mayonnaise, Greek yogurt, chopped basil, lemon juice, salt, and pepper to create the creamy citrus-basil dressing.
  3. Pour the dressing over the chicken mixture and toss until well combined. Serve the salad in sandwiches, stuff it into pita bread, or enjoy it alongside your favorite crackers.

Tips and Tricks for Success

Keep the vegetables small and uniform so every forkful includes crunch without overwhelming the chicken.
Toss gently to keep shreds intact; overworking can make the mixture pasty rather than composed.
If the salad tastes flat, add a whisper more lemon—acidity brightens mayonnaise and rescues blended flavors immediately.

Ingredient Swaps

You can trade chicken for shredded turkey without altering the salad’s structure or visual balance.
Swap basil for a mix of parsley and chives for a cleaner, grassy finish if basil is not available.
Replace Greek yogurt with a strained plant-based yogurt to keep texture while making the dish dairy-free for preference or allergy.

Storage and Make Ahead Tips

Store leftovers in an airtight container and expect the best texture within two to three days; the vegetables will soften over time.
If making ahead, keep the dressing separate and toss just before serving to preserve crunch and color.
Assemble in layers for transport: chicken base, dressing lightly tossed, crunchy vegetables on top to stay crisp until mealtime.

Mistakes to Avoid

Avoid oversalting sun-dried tomatoes—taste them first, as jars vary widely in salt content.
Do not chop the vegetables too coarsely; oversized pieces will dominate and upset the intended bite balance.
Resist adding too much dressing up front; a conservative toss keeps texture nuanced and lets you season to taste.
